When Misty returned to [[Cerulean City]] to fill in for [[The Sensational Sisters|her sisters]] as [[Gym Leader]] in ''[[SS002|Cerulean Blues]]'', she found out that a newly-[[evolution|evolved]] {{p|Gyarados}} was on a rampage at the [[Cerulean Gym]]. Even worse, [[Pokémon Inspection Agency|PIA]] inspectors were ready to condemn the [[Gym]] if there was no leader to keep Gyarados under control. Panicking, Misty tried many attempts to stop it, including a reenactment of the water ballet show Gyarados participated in as a {{p|Magikarp}}. When none of these methods worked, Misty resorted to locking it in a cage. However, after the [[Invincible Pokémon Brothers]] had an unfair battle with Misty, they got their {{p|Tentacruel}} to attack it with {{m|Poison Sting}}. Misty then took the attack for Gyarados, causing Gyarados to earn her trust. Calmed, it finally allowed her to return it to its [[Poké Ball]].

At first, Gyarados was very angry and enraged, attacking every nearby [[human|person]] and {{OBP|Pokémon|species}} and not calming down for a second. This contrasts with its personality as a {{p|Magikarp}}, when it was much more relaxed and had once even participated in a water ballet with {{an|Misty}}. Its rage as a Gyarados even made it unwilling to go back into its {{ball|Poké}}, forcing Misty to confine it in a cage to avoid any further damage to the [[Gym]].

However, when Gyarados saw how much Misty cared about her hurt {{TP|Misty|Corsola}}, its personality started to become calmer. When Misty took the {{p|Tentacruel}}'s {{m|Poison Sting}} in order to protect Gyarados, and was on the brink of drowning, Gyarados broke out of its cage and brought Misty to the surface, showing that it now had full confidence in her. By this point, Gyarados even listened to her commands and was willing to go back into its Poké Ball. This bond has remained between Misty and Gyarados ever since, making Gyarados one of Misty's primary battlers.
